    NetzspannungNetzspannung Posts: 2,456 Member
    I use the styled rooms quite frequently, when I want to do something quickly, but I don't place the actual room. I just pick a room that comes closest to what I want and then I grab the wallpaper and flooring and a few items and place them how I see fit. Then I change a few things around and add stuff. That way I can furnish a bathroom or kids room in a few minutes if I don't have the inspiration at that moment to come up with a whole deco scheme of my own.

    IsharellIsharell Posts: 1,158 Member
    I use them now and then; there are a couple of kitchens and bathrooms I've used more than once. I used them a fair bit when I first started playing last year while I got a handle on building and I found them quite useful. Mostly I'd put them down and then move them around till I found a whole-house configuration I liked. Then it's remove walls and reshape rooms time. I almost never just put them down without doing some kind of fiddling with them. They are very good if you just want a furnished room to plop down, and sometimes I just yank furniture out of them so I have a certain look without searching. They work quite well if you just want something in a hurry, especially for a house of sims you don't intend to play much.
